Air Gapped Mobile Vault

A secure, offline mobile application for storing Ethereum private keys and signing transactions. This app is designed to work completely offline with no network access, ensuring maximum security for your private keys.

You can use the Ethereum Transaction Tools repo to generate and read transactions in QR code format.

Features

  • 🔐 Secure Key Storage: Uses device keystore/keychain for maximum security
  • 📱 Cross-Platform: Supports Android 9+ and iOS
  • 🔒 Completely Offline: No network access required or allowed
  • 🚫 No Tracking: Zero analytics, logging, or data collection
  • 📷 QR Code Support: Scan QR codes for private keys and transactions
  • Transaction Signing: Sign Ethereum transactions with RLP encoding
  • 📱 Modern UI: Clean and intuitive mobile interface

Security Features

  • Hardware-backed key storage (when available)
  • Encrypted secure storage using platform APIs
  • No debug logging or crash reporting
  • Memory cleared after sensitive operations
  • Input validation and sanitization
  • Secure random number generation

Usage

Importing Private Keys

  1. Manual Entry: Navigate to Key Management → Import Private Key
  2. QR Code: Use the QR scanner to import keys from QR codes

Signing Transactions

  1. Scan a QR code containing an unsigned RLP-encoded Ethereum transaction
  2. Review the transaction details carefully
  3. Select the private key to use for signing
  4. Confirm and sign the transaction
  5. Generate a QR code with the signed transaction for broadcasting

Dependencies

Key libraries used:

  • flutter_secure_storage: Secure key storage
  • web3dart: Ethereum transaction handling
  • qr_code_scanner: QR code scanning
  • qr_flutter: QR code generation
  • pointycastle: Cryptographic operations
  • permission_handler: Camera permissions
